aluminium window fabrication machines are essential tools used in the production of high-quality aluminium windows. These machines are designed to perform various tasks such as cutting, milling, drilling, punching, and assembling aluminium profiles to create finished window products. The use of automation and advanced technology in these machines helps manufacturers streamline their production process, increase productivity, and achieve precision in fabrication.

One of the primary advantages of aluminium window fabrication machines is their ability to cut aluminium profiles with great accuracy and speed. These machines are equipped with cutting blades that can make precise cuts on aluminium profiles of different shapes and sizes. With the help of computer numerical control (CNC) technology, manufacturers can program the machine to cut profiles according to specific measurements, reducing the likelihood of errors and wastage.

In addition to cutting, aluminium window fabrication machines can also perform milling and drilling operations on aluminium profiles. These processes are essential for creating slots, holes, and other necessary features on the profiles to assemble them into windows. By using specialised tools and attachments, these machines can accurately machine aluminium profiles to the required specifications, ensuring that the final window products meet the desired quality standards.

Another key feature of aluminium window fabrication machines is their ability to punch holes and notches in the aluminium profiles. This process is crucial for accommodating hardware components such as hinges, handles, and locks in the window frame. By using a punching tool, manufacturers can create precise openings in the profiles without causing any deformities, ensuring a perfect fit for the hardware components during assembly.

Furthermore, aluminium window fabrication machines are equipped with assembly stations where workers can seamlessly put together the various components of the window frame. These machines can automatically clamp, position, and fasten the profiles and accessories to create a fully assembled window product. By integrating assembly processes into the fabrication machine, manufacturers can save time and reduce the risk of errors during the window production cycle.
